More about the book
The book explores the parallels between artificial intelligence and biological life, focusing on their chemical structures. It delves into existing research on how computers can learn by mimicking the human nervous system, highlighting advancements in AI that draw inspiration from biological processes. This examination not only underscores the similarities between these two forms of intelligence but also paves the way for future innovations in AI development.
